  Defect Investigation of Driver's Air Bag System Failure

Investigation of Driver's Air Bag System Failure

Subject: Driver's air bag system failure
Components covered:
  • Front air bags
Investigations Summary: This investigation was opened on Aug. 29, 2002. It was closed on Mar. 3, 2003. Note: this investigation has resulted in a vehicle safety recall.
In its letter dated February 21, 2003 to NHTSA, Nissan stated that it will conduct a safety recall of approximately 27,385 my 2002 Nissan xterra vehicles produced from 6/12/01 (start of production) to 11/1/01 as well as approximately 37,177 my 2002 Nissan altima vehicles produced from 6/13/01 (start of production) to 10/25/01. Vehicles manufactured after these dates are not affected. Nissan stated that the clockspring electrical connector may not be fully secured to the driver-side air bag module squib pin connector due to the retaining groove in the module not having sufficient depth to hold the connector in the assembled position. A retaining clip will be installed on the clockspring electrical connector. See recall 03v-061 for additional information.
